What is Clea Duvall's Biography?
Clea Duvall was born on September 25, 1977, in Los Angeles, California. She grew up in a creative family, which likely fueled her passion for the arts. Clea began her career in the late 1990s, quickly becoming a recognizable face in the industry. Her breakthrough role came in the 1999 film "But I'm a Cheerleader," where she played the character Graham, a pivotal role that highlighted her talent and versatility as an actress.
